![]() Let's create a layout file called item_box_office_movie. Now, we need to define a layout to use for visualizing a particular movie. In particular, this app will use the Box Office Movies endpoint to retrieve a list of movies currently playing in theaters. Hint: If you don't have a key, feel free to use the key 9htuhtcb4ymusd73d4z6jxcj as you follow the demo below. We cannot make any API calls without first registering for an account (or signing in) and then setting up an API key. We can use one of these APIs to create a simple demonstration of networking with Android.įirst, we need to ensure we have an API Key which is the mechanism used to authorize our API requests. RottenTomatoes has an extensive API which includes a Movie Search, Lists, Box Office Movies and much more. The full source code for this app can be downloaded here for review as well. BoxOfficeActivity - Responsible for fetching and deserializing the data and configuring the adapter.BoxOfficeMoviesAdapter - Responsible for mapping each BoxOfficeMovie to a particular view layout.BoxOfficeMovie - Model object responsible for encapsulating the attributes for each individual movie.NOTE: If Flixster does not appear in the apps menu of the Google TV, you can download it using the Google Play store app. Press the ENTER button to display the Flixster content. Under extreme pressure from the movie industry, one of our favorite free movie and TV streaming services has been removed from the web. ![]() Offering a similar caliber of content to Amazon’s IMDB App, comparatively, Movies manages to excels in both graphical display and integration with other web. Use the arrow buttons to select Flixster. Sadly, it’s official: Flixtor is offline, and there is no projected date for its return. Find showtimes, Rotten Tomatoes reviews, trailers, actor information, photos, and the occasional pop up advertisement in the Movies iPad App by Flixster. RottenTomatoesClient - Responsible for executing the API requests and retrieving the JSON Sony Internet video device powered by Google® TV: On the remote control, press the button.To do this, we can organize the different components into the following objects: Attach the adapter for the movies to a ListView to display the data on screen.Define getView to define how to inflate a layout for each movie row and display each movie's data. People say great app for movie collections and finding that cinma, the layout is user friendly and simple to navigate, great to watch trailers and see whats.Build an array of BoxOfficeMovie objects and create an ArrayAdapter for those movies.Deserialize the JSON data for each of the movies into BoxOfficeMovie objects.Fetch the box office movies from the Box Office Movie API in JSON format.The app will display a list of popular movies currently in theaters which includes the poster, title, and cast of each film. Flixster (free) isnt just another movie- and theater-information app. This is a tutorial about building a basic app for displaying popular movies currently in theaters using the unauthenticated RottenTomatoes API.Ĭheckout out this slide deck for a basic walkthrough.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|